Product Description
This truly lives up to its title as a COMPLETE presentation of the art of the Chinese Kung Fu sword. The manual starts with basic warm ups, progresses through static postures to individual movements and finally to sparring.

In ancient times weapons training, in Kung Fu history, often took precedence over empty hand. On a higher level there are many special skills which people can use in empty handed combat which originated in the weapons division of the art. Fencing will allow people to see these connections.

This book is an important step not only in preserving a great tradition but also a contribution to setting a standard. Real movements, well explained, with both the Dragon and the Tiger sides shown, footwork clarified and strategy revealed. Not only important, but great fun!
